About The Hotel
Tucked away in Homer, this Best Western has a secret weapon for travelers seeking pure relaxation: in-room hot tubs. Not every room comes with this luxury, so when you book, specifically request a Jacuzzi suite. The tubs are perfect for soothing tired muscles after a day of Alaska adventures.
Guests really like this place, ranking it #7 out of 14 hotels in Homer with a solid 3.7 rating on TripAdvisor. The hotel offers basic comforts like free parking, WiFi, and an on-site restaurant. "Just got done visiting Homer and had a wonderful stay at this location (December 2025) This is the only hotel in Homer with a fitness gym (was a big plus of me) and the rooms were spacious and comfortable. We didn’t end up eating at their restaurant- but the bar looked cool and they did have free popcorn that I absolutely took advantage of! The breakfast wasn’t the greatest- but the view of the sunrise from the breakfast room was awesome. Would absolutely stay here again."
